Use Case 1: Protecting A Business Critical SaaS Application
In this scenario the business uses SuperSaaSApp as the primary CRM, sales, support, and fulfillment application. SuperSaaSApp is moderately tolerant to loss and jitter but latency can affect the end user experience. SuperSaaSApp is configured to use direct internet paths in path policy.
  • Active Paths:
    • Direct on Primary Internet (Verizon at the example site).
    • Direct on Secondary Internet (Comcast at the example site).
  • Backup Paths: None
  • L3 Failure Paths: Direct on Metered 5G.
Performance Policy Intent
  • Use Link Quality Monitoring (LQM) information available from the branch to DC VPNs and TCP Metrics available from real user traffic for path selection decisions on new flows.
  • Use any Active Path to load share traffic as long as the path is SLA compliant.
  • Use only the L3 Failure Path if all active paths are down, not degraded.
  • Generate an Incident to be forwarded to operations in case of non-compliance with the SLA metrics.
Configure the Policy Rule
  1. Select the desired policy set from
    Manage
    Prisma SD-WAN
    Policies
    Performance
    .
  2. Select
    Add Rule
    and enter the
    Name
    as
    Protect SuperSaaSApp
    ,
    Description
    (optional), and the
    Order Number
    (optional).
    More specific rules should be organized at the top of the Policy Set list, else a less specific policy rule may be matched first.
  3. In the
    Actions
    section, select
    Raise Alarms
    and
    Move Flows
    .
  4. In the
    Match Criteria
    section, under
    App Filters
    , select the application
    SuperSaaSApp
    from the drop-down, select the category in
    Path Filters
    as
    All Public
    , and select the
    Path Type
    as
    Direct
    .
  5. In the
    Performance SLAs
    section, click
    Add New
    , and check the options
    Link Quality Metrics
    and
    Application Metrics
    . Enter the
    SLA Name
    as
    SuperSaaSApp
    .
  6. In
    Link Quality Metrics
    , enter the
    Jitter
    value as 50 ms.
  7. Click the
    +
    sign to enter the
    Latency
    value as 100 ms and the
    Packet Loss
    value as 3%.
  8. Retain the
    Advanced Settings
    at their default values.
  9. In
    Application Metrics
    , enter the
    Init Failure Rate
    value as 10%. This uses the rate of TCP 3-way handshake failure on a per app (matched above), per path, per destination prefix basis. It uses real user traffic.
  10. Click the
    +
    sign to enter the
    RTT
    value as 100 ms. This uses the TCP Round Trip Time based upon real user traffic.
  11. In the
    Advanced Settings
    change the monitoring approach from
    Moderate
    to
    Aggressive
    . The Aggressive setting will give more weight to the most recent real user traffic measurements, causing the incident generation to be more sensitive to recent issues.
  12. Review the
    Summary
    of the policy settings for the desired policy intent and
    Save & Exit
    .
Monitor the Policy Intent
  • Application Site Details
    : Each Application has both global and site specific details which can be viewed by navigating to
    Monitor
    Applications
    Prisma SD-WAN
    SuperSaasApp
    {Branch Site Name}
    . This view presents numerous data points reflecting the true health of the application at the site. Focusing on the
    SuperSaaSApp Path Performance Details
    widget reveals that very little traffic has been routed through the Verizon connection.
    From this point, we can inspect the performance of the circuit available from the site summary or the individual flows. As the flows for this application are located at the bottom of the page, inspecting them will help determine why the system is avoiding the Verizon circuit for SuperSaaSApp.
  • Flow Browser
    : Flow Browser provides a detailed per flow account for all aspects of the app session, including the conditions at the time and actions taken to meet the configured SLA. Click on the
    Flow Detail
    for the SuperSaaSApp application in the
    Flow Browser
    to view its details.
    The
    Advanced Info
    option provides information on the
    Flow Decision Data
    .
    In this case the Verizon connection exceeded the 3% packet loss tolerance specified in the Performance SLA and the path was avoided.
  • Incidents and Alerts
    : If the Application SLA metrics are violated, the system generates an incident, which can be found under
    Incidents & Alerts
    Prisma SD-WAN
    Incidents
    , labeled with the incident code
    APPLICATION_PERFORMANCE_DEGRADED
    .
    In this case not only were the Application SLA Metrics (Init fail % or RTT ) violated, the link quality SLA metrics were also breached. This generated another incident under the incident code
    CIRCUIT_PERFORMANCE_DEGRADED
    . As circuit health issues generally lead to application SLAs not being met, the system automatically detects the correlation between the two and
    APPLICATION_PERFORMANCE_DEGRADED
    becomes a child incident of
    CIRCUIT_PERFORMANCE_DEGRADED
    .
    The default system behavior will correlate the Application Performance Degraded incident and suppresses it in order to reduce excessive App SLA notifications. This default behavior enables faster root cause determination by minimizing the symptoms (paths not being compliant with App SLAs). Using Incident Settings, the default suppress behavior can be changed to not suppress the child incident.
  • Summary
    : Implementing the Performance Policy rule for SuperSaaSApp ensures an optimal end-user experience by consistently utilizing the best-performing direct internet path available. The effects of the rule are easily monitored using the App Site Details, Link Quality Metrics, and flow browser. Operationally, the generated Incidents notify operations staff that the Verizon Internet connection periodically proves unsuitable for SuperSaaSApp.
